What I Look for First
My first concern is always fit. I make sure the shovel holder works with my truck bed, toolbox, rack, or interior setup. Some holders mount on the bed rail, while others attach to a roof rack, ladder rack, or tool box. I also check whether it can hold the size and style of shovel I use, because not every holder fits every handle or blade shape.
Material and Build Quality
I prefer a shovel holder made from strong materials like steel, heavy-duty aluminum, or reinforced polymer. Since my truck gets used in rough conditions, I want something that can handle vibration, weather, and heavy use. If the holder feels flimsy, I usually skip it. A durable finish is also important to me because I do not want rust or corrosion after a few rainy trips.
Mounting Style That Works for Me
The mounting style matters a lot. I usually choose between clamp-on, bolt-on, or strap-style holders depending on how permanent I want the setup to be. Clamp-on holders are easier for me to install and remove, while bolt-on options feel more secure. If I move tools around often, I like a holder that gives me flexibility without taking up too much space.
Security and Stability
I always check how well the holder keeps the shovel in place. A good holder should prevent rattling, slipping, or bouncing while I drive. If I am going off-road or hauling gear on rough roads, stability becomes even more important. Some holders include locking features, which I find useful if I leave my truck parked in public areas.

Space and Accessibility
My truck space is valuable, so I like a shovel holder that keeps the tool out of the way but still easy to access. I consider whether it blocks other equipment or reduces bed space. For me, the best holder stores the shovel securely without making my truck feel crowded.
Weather Resistance
Since my truck is exposed to sun, rain, mud, and snow, I always pay attention to weather resistance. I look for rust-resistant coatings, UV protection, and materials that can handle temperature changes. A shovel holder that holds up in bad weather saves me money and frustration in the long run.
